Vegan Caesar Salad

Serves

1

Good for:

Side Dish,
Lunch

Time:

15 mins

Ingredients

  • 300g natural (unsweetened) vegan yoghurt
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ice (approx. juice of 1 small lemon)
  • 2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on vegan Worcestershire sauce (or soy sauce)
  • 1½ tablespoons white s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• Pinch of garlic powder
  • One head of Romaine lettuce, chopped and rinsed
  • 10 cherry tomatoes, quartered
  • Handful of croutons

Step by Step Instructions

Step 1

For the dressing: in a bowl, whisk together the yoghurt, lemon juice, mustard, Worcestershire sauce, sugar and salt until combined. Add the garlic powder to taste and mix again. Chill until serving.

Step 2

Toss together the lettuce, tomatoes and croutons. Add desired amount of dressing and toss again.

Step 3

Serve.

Notes

To make homemade croutons, toast 1 slice of bread and toss in a bag with garlic powder and salt until lightly coated.
